    ChatGPT Codex vs OpenCode

    Codex is OpenAI's hosted agentic coding tool, tied to a ChatGPT account and OpenAI's infrastructure. OpenCode is a self-hosted CLI agent that lets you wire in any of 75+ LLM providers, so your choice of model and where your code goes stays entirely under your control.

    How to choose

    Decision axis: Hosted and locked-in vs. self-hosted and provider-agnostic

    Pick ChatGPT Codex if…

    Pick this if you want a ready-to-run agentic coding tool with no setup, you are already in the OpenAI ecosystem, and you have no hard requirement to use a specific model or keep your code off third-party servers.

    Pick OpenCode if…

    Pick this if you need to choose your own LLM provider, want your agent running locally or on your own infrastructure, or work in an environment where routing code through OpenAI's servers is not acceptable.
